Originally Posted by r_seng
What side diffusers are you running?
I will be making a fs thread in the comming weeks. I am selling my side splitters rear diffuser and front bumper that was on there before ( PLAING WEAVE ). I have to find time to get down to the shop with a truck to haul it all back to my house. My paint guy is about and hour and a half away. I am just keeping twill weave since it matches the rest of my cf. The side splitters rear carnards and diffuser are a total of 5 pieces. and 1 piece front bumper that has the cf insert for the grill. if i sell just the side splitters and diffuser it'll be 850 for the 5 pieces and 700 for the bumper. All of these pieces were customized just for me from Downforce USA. Great people over there. If you do go with new stuff expect to pay between 2500-3500 to have it all done in carbon. Originally Posted by Ryder32
awesome looking z! I love the green on black, only thing missing is a turbo kit or supercharger!!!
I feel like there is an echo in the thread. I will state it again though. With the unique direction I have taken with my Z, I felt that a tt build would not have done justice to the ride. I am going to do a vk56de and eventually my goal is rear mount TT on that like the corvettes do. I have been in contact with a company in this build process for over a year now and we've run into issuses. I am keeping my a/c and power steering and we've gone through 4 differnt oil pans now. It's not cheap or quick being origional. I believe I shipped my wheels out to cali like last oct? nov? and I just got them back. again. These are the most extreme fitment I could manage without having to move suspension parts , and I may wind up shaving some metal here and there to make room for the coilovers to compress. Originally Posted by Gumby Gone Wild
Wheel specs please. Car looks absolutely amazing, and please excuse me if the specs have already been specified.

front are 19x10.5 + 25 I believe. and rear are 19x12 +30 with a 10mm spacer.
